Processing 2: Creative Programming Cookbook (Paperback)
暫譯: Processing 2:創意程式設計食譜(平裝本)

Vantomme Jan

  • 出版商: Packt Publishing
  • 出版日期: 2012-08-16
  • 售價: $2,010
  • 貴賓價: 9.5$1,910
  • 語言: 英文
  • 頁數: 306
  • 裝訂: Paperback
  • ISBN: 1849517940
  • ISBN-13: 9781849517942
  • 海外代購書籍(需單獨結帳)

買這商品的人也買了...

商品描述

Creative people and professionals will find this book invaluable in getting to know the great new features of Processing 2. From drawing images to webcam interactions, it's packed with superb recipes that will inspire you.

  • Explore the Processing language with a broad range of practical recipes for computational art and graphics
  • Wide coverage of topics including interactive art, computer vision, visualization, drawing in 3D, and much more with Processing
  • Create interactive art installations and learn to export your artwork for print, screen, Internet, and mobile devices

In Detail

Processing is probably the best known creative coding environment that helps you bridge the gap between programming and art. It enables designers, artists, architects, students and many others to explore graphics programming and computational art in an easy way, thus helping you boost your creativity.

"Processing 2: Creative Programming Cookbook" will guide you to explore and experience the open source Processing language and environment, helping you discover advanced features and exciting possibilities with this programming environment like never before. You'll learn the basics of 2D and 3D graphics programming, and then quickly move up to advanced topics such as audio and video visualization, computer vision, and much more with this comprehensive guide.

Since its birth in 2001, Processing has grown a lot. What started out as a project by Ben Fry and Casey Reas has now become a widely used graphics programming language.

Processing 2 has a lot of new and exciting features. This cookbook will guide you to explore the completely new and cool graphics engine and video library. Using the recipes in this cookbook, you will be able to build interactive art for desktop computers, Internet, and even Android devices! You don't even have to use a keyboard or mouse to interact with the art you make. The book's next-gen technologies will teach you how to design interactions with a webcam or a microphone! Isn't that amazing?

"Processing 2: Creative Programming Cookbook" will guide you to explore the Processing language and environment using practical and useful recipes.

What you will learn from this book

  • Draw expressive shapes and images in 2D and 3D and get inspiration for your creativity
  • Extend the possibilities with Processing using libraries that help you create interactive computational art
  • Play and control video files using some of the coolest recipes with unmatched techniques
  • Visualize music and even live audio
  • Build basic tools for audio visual performances
  • Interact with computers using a webcam
  • Create Processing sketches for the web using the new JavaScript mode
  • Create interactive applications for your Android devices

Approach

A cookbook with a broad sweep of the topic, through lots of practical and useful recipes that are fun to read and do.

Who this book is written for

This book targets creative professionals, visual artists, designers, and students who have a starting knowledge of the Processing Development environment and who want to discover the next level of Processing. Anyone with a creative practice who wants to use computation in their design process. A basic understanding of programming is assumed. However, this book is also recommended to the non-artistic, looking to expand their graphics and artistic skills.

商品描述(中文翻譯)

創意人士和專業人士會發現這本書對於了解 Processing 2 的新功能非常有價值。從繪製圖像到網路攝影機互動,書中充滿了卓越的食譜,將激發您的靈感。

- 探索 Processing 語言,涵蓋廣泛的計算藝術和圖形實用食譜
- 涵蓋互動藝術、計算機視覺、視覺化、3D 繪圖等主題,並且使用 Processing 進行更多探索
- 創建互動藝術裝置,並學習如何將您的藝術作品導出到印刷、螢幕、互聯網和移動設備

**詳細內容**

Processing 可能是最知名的創意編程環境,幫助您彌合編程與藝術之間的鴻溝。它使設計師、藝術家、建築師、學生及其他許多人能夠以簡單的方式探索圖形編程和計算藝術,從而幫助您提升創造力。

《Processing 2: Creative Programming Cookbook》將指導您探索和體驗開源的 Processing 語言和環境,幫助您發現這個編程環境的高級功能和令人興奮的可能性,讓您前所未有地體驗。您將學習 2D 和 3D 圖形編程的基本知識,然後迅速進入音頻和視頻視覺化、計算機視覺等高級主題,這本全面的指南將為您提供幫助。

自 2001 年誕生以來,Processing 已經發展了很多。最初由 Ben Fry 和 Casey Reas 發起的項目,如今已成為廣泛使用的圖形編程語言。

Processing 2 擁有許多新的令人興奮的功能。這本食譜將指導您探索全新且酷炫的圖形引擎和視頻庫。使用這本食譜中的食譜,您將能夠為桌面電腦、互聯網甚至 Android 設備創建互動藝術!您甚至不需要使用鍵盤或滑鼠來與您創作的藝術互動。這本書的下一代技術將教您如何使用網路攝影機或麥克風設計互動!這不是很棒嗎?

《Processing 2: Creative Programming Cookbook》將指導您使用實用且有用的食譜來探索 Processing 語言和環境。

**您將從這本書中學到什麼**

- 在 2D 和 3D 中繪製表現性形狀和圖像,並獲得創意靈感
- 使用幫助您創建互動計算藝術的庫來擴展 Processing 的可能性
- 使用一些最酷的食譜和無與倫比的技術播放和控制視頻文件
- 視覺化音樂甚至即時音頻
- 為音頻視覺表演構建基本工具
- 使用網路攝影機與計算機互動
- 使用新的 JavaScript 模式為網頁創建 Processing 草圖
- 為您的 Android 設備創建互動應用程序

**方法**

這是一本涵蓋廣泛主題的食譜,通過大量實用且有趣的食譜,讓人閱讀和實踐。

**本書的讀者對象**

這本書針對有一定 Processing 開發環境基礎知識的創意專業人士、視覺藝術家、設計師和學生,並希望發現 Processing 的下一個層次。任何希望在設計過程中使用計算的創意實踐者。假設讀者對編程有基本了解。然而,這本書也推薦給非藝術性的人士,幫助他們擴展圖形和藝術技能。

最後瀏覽商品 (20)